Toilets are an item that have frequently appeared in the Homestar Runner universe, in many differing shapes and forms. Although toilets were mentioned early on in such instances as Marzipan's Answering Machine Version 1.0 and halloweener, they did not appear anywhere on the site until late 2002.

Toilet Paper

  • Email new hands (Easter egg) — One of the options for Strong Bad's new hands is a roll of toilet paper.
  • Marzipan's Answering Machine Version 7.0 — Strong Bad as "Safety Dan" assures Marzipan that her house is safe from Halloween egging and toilet-papering.
  • 3 Times Halloween Funjob — Strong Bad, Strong Mad and The Cheat toilet paper The Stick. They offer to give a roll to the King of Town in exchange for leaving them alone. Strong Bad also sits on a throne made of toilet paper rolls.
  • Baddest of the Bands — Coach Z has a crate filled with "Colonel Rockbottom's half-ply toilet tissue", which he brands with his own logo. Strong Bad steals some to toilet paper The Stick and frame Coach Z. Strong Bad himself refuses to use the toilet paper, claiming that butt requires at least seven plies.
  • Donut Unto Others — Homestar writes his secret recipe for doughnuts on a square of toilet paper.
  • Posh Toilet Paper — This Skills of an Artist consists of Strong Bad drawing a picture of a roll of toilet paper being held by a cat statue.
